The implementation of these new rules aims to improve the overall flow and pace of the game, reducing delays and interruptions. The use of a five-second visual countdown for throw-ins and goal kicks is a notable innovation, as it will help to prevent time-wasting and keep the game moving. Similarly, the stricter rules surrounding substitutions and injured players will help to minimize stoppages and ensure that the game is restarted quickly.
